How many horsepower is 96kW engine power?

1 Answers
DeSpencer
07/30/25 6:12am
96 kilowatts (kW) = 130.5236753 metric horsepower (ps); 96 kilowatts (kW) = 128.7381205 imperial horsepower (hp). Definition of engine power: 1kW of engine power is approximately equal to 1.36 horsepower. This standard is artificially set to a value very close to imperial horsepower, stipulating that 1 metric horsepower is the work done in 1 second to move 75 kilogram-force meters, equal to 75 kilogram-force meters per second or 735 watts. The relationship between engine power and vehicle power: Engine power is not equal to vehicle power. In mechanical transmission, there are intermediate power losses. Additionally, safety considerations in design such as thickening and weighting the vehicle body can also lead to engine power losses. Therefore, vehicles with small-displacement engines are not necessarily slower or have poorer performance than those with high-power engines.

What should be noted when using temporary license plates for new cars?

Temporary license plates for new cars must be affixed to the front and rear windshield without obstructing the driver's view. Regulations for temporary license plates are as follows: Validity period: Temporary license plates have a limited validity period, not exceeding 30 days in general, and no more than 15 days for new cars. Therefore, it is essential to apply for permanent license plates from the vehicle management authority within this period. Driving with expired temporary plates may result in vehicle impoundment and a 12-point penalty. Geographical restrictions: In addition to time limitations, temporary plates also have geographical restrictions. Local temporary plates are only valid within the issuing region, and using them outside this area may lead to penalties. For those frequently traveling long distances or across regions, it is advisable to obtain cross-regional temporary plates. Placement requirements: Typically, there are two temporary license plates, similar in function to permanent ones. However, their placement differs: one must be placed in the lower left or right corner of the front windshield, and the other must be placed in the lower left corner of the rear windshield. Incorrect placement is not allowed.

What Are the Hazards of a Flooded Car?

Flooded cars are prone to damage in circuits, electrical components, and precision instruments. Here is more relevant information: 1. Hazards of engine flooding: When the water level during wading is higher than the engine air intake, water will directly enter the cylinders, forming a mixture of air and water. Air can be compressed, but water cannot. This means that when the crankshaft pushes the connecting rod to compress toward the piston, the water cannot be compressed, causing the connecting rod to deform and bend under the resistance of the water. If the owner attempts to restart the vehicle after the engine stalls due to water ingress, the immense reverse force will cause the bent connecting rod to rub against the cylinder block, potentially rupturing the engine block instantly, resulting in exorbitant repair costs. 2. Hazards to the interior: When the water level submerges the doors, the interior is likely to get wet. Rainwater is not clean and contains many impurities. The post-flood car interior becomes a highly humid greenhouse environment, which is an ideal breeding ground for mold. If the vehicle is not dried promptly, mold spots can quickly ruin the fabric and leather materials inside your car.

Can a motorcycle only carry one person?

Some motorcycles can carry two people, while others can only carry one. Relevant legal regulations: Article 55 of the "Regulations for the Implementation of the Road Traffic Safety Law of the People's Republic of China" stipulates the following rules for motor vehicle passenger carrying: Highway passenger vehicles must not exceed the approved passenger capacity, except for children exempt from tickets as per regulations. When the passenger capacity is full, the number of exempt children must not exceed 10% of the approved capacity; cargo vehicle compartments must not carry passengers. On urban roads, cargo motor vehicles may carry 1 to 5 temporary workers in the compartment if safe space is reserved; when cargo height exceeds the compartment barriers, no passengers are allowed on the cargo; motorcycles must not carry minors under 12 years old on the rear seat, and light motorcycles must not carry passengers. Specific differences: Motorcycles with blue license plates can only carry the driver, while those with yellow license plates can carry the driver plus one additional passenger.

Which gear to use for hill start?

Use first gear for hill start. Key points: Upon hearing the "hill start and stop" instruction, immediately turn on the right turn signal and steer towards the right side of the area; when approaching the roadside, slightly turn the wheel left, then quickly straighten it right to keep the car parallel to the roadside within 50cm (using the white line at the front parking spot as a reference, do not cross the white line); depress the clutch and slowly approach the stopping point. When the small rearview mirror on the right hood aligns with the stop sign, press the foot brake, stop, pull the handbrake (until two clicks are heard), and turn off the turn signal; before starting, shift to first gear, turn on the left turn signal, and honk once; slowly release the clutch while holding the handbrake lever ready to start; when the car body vibrates or gear engagement sounds are heard, release the handbrake, and the car will move forward (some instructors may use the technique of slowly releasing the clutch while pressing the accelerator to start, with the same result in the road test). Test purpose: To assess the driver's ability to operate the vehicle on a slope, accurately judge the vehicle's position, and correctly use the brake, gear, and clutch to meet the needs of stopping and starting on an uphill section.

Porsche or Maserati for 1 Million?

Porsche is a German automobile brand, while Maserati is an Italian car brand. Both are outstanding representatives in the luxury car segment. Among domestic consumers, Maserati and Porsche are considered superior to BBA (BMW, Benz, Audi). If asked, 'Which is better, Maserati or Porsche?' it would indeed require a thorough comparison to determine the winner. The specific details are as follows: 1. Brand Recognition: In terms of brand recognition, Porsche has an incomparable advantage. In the 2017 ranking of the world's top ten famous car brands, Porsche was listed, while Maserati was nowhere to be found. Domestic consumers' admiration for Porsche is undoubtedly more direct than for Maserati. 2. Sales Volume: Sales might help determine the winner. In 2017, Maserati's global sales reached 48,700 units, a year-on-year increase of 21%, with annual sales in the Chinese market reaching 14,498 units, a year-on-year growth of over 18%. In contrast, Porsche's global sales in 2017 were 246,375 units, a year-on-year increase of 4%. Among these, sales in China ranked first globally, reaching 71,508 units, a year-on-year growth of 10%.
